How much do chemical engineering biotechnology j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 3, 2026, the average yearly pay for chemical engineering biotechnology in Raleigh, NC is $85,044.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$65,600.00 and $103,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some typical projects or daily tasks for professionals in Chemical Engineering Biotechnology roles?

Professionals in Chemical Engineering Biotechnology often work on projects involving the design, optimization, and scale-up of bioprocesses for pharmaceuticals, biofuels, or specialty chemicals. Day-to-day, you may oversee experiments, manage data analysis, collaborate with R&D scientists, and ensure compliance with safety and regulatory guidelines. Many roles involve troubleshooting process issues, improving yields, and working as part of a multidisciplinary team to achieve project milestones. This dynamic work environment offers opportunities to develop both technical and leadership skills, paving the way for advancement into project management or specialist roles.

What is a Chemical Engineering Biotechnology job?

A Chemical Engineering Biotechnology job involves applying chemical engineering principles to biotechnological processes, such as pharmaceutical production, biofuels, food processing, and biomaterials. Professionals in this field work on designing and optimizing bioprocesses, scaling up production, and ensuring efficiency and safety. They collaborate with biologists, chemists, and engineers to develop sustainable and innovative solutions for industrial and medical applications.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Chemical Engineering Biotechnology position, and why are they important?

To thrive in Chemical Engineering Biotechnology, a strong background in chemical engineering principles, biotechnology processes, and a relevant degree (such as a BS or MS in Chemical Engineering or Biotechnology) is essential. Familiarity with bioprocessing equipment, laboratory information management systems (LIMS), and certifications like Six Sigma or GMP compliance is commonly required. Excellent problem-solving, teamwork, and communication skills help professionals navigate complex projects and collaborate with cross-disciplinary teams. These competencies enable efficient development and scaling of biotechnological solutions while maintaining safety, quality, and regulatory standards.
